Transmon Engineering Ltd was a runner up in the Safety category of the FLTA Awards 2010 and is delighted with the recognition its shortlisted Zone Speed Savure system received.
Manufacturer and supplier of 'add-on' forklift solutions, Transmon Engineering, was one of six companies shortlisted in the Safety category of the Forklift Truck Association (FLTA) Awards, which was held at Barceló Hinckley Island Hotel in Leicestershire on Saturday 27 February.
"Transmon is dedicated to helping businesses run a safer materials handling fleet" says Paul Sercombe of Transmon Engineering. "So it was an honour for our Zone Speed Savure system to be shortlisted for the Safety Award this year".
Transmon Engineering's Zone Speed Savure is designed to prevent forklift operators from exceeding a pre-defined speed limit in a specified zone and is particularly useful in operations with pedestrianised areas, long travel distances or for specialist applications that require minimal movement or activity around high risk products.
"Restricted speed helps managers to have better control when enforcing speed limits onsite. It also enhances pedestrians' safety around forklift trucks by allowing more time to avoid potential accidents" Paul explains. "The Zone Speed Savure brings the added benefit of sustained efficiency, and can in some cases enhance the level of productivity".
Transmon Engineering helps materials handling fleets improve levels of safety and efficiency as well as become environmentally friendly by fitting electronic devices and fleet management systems. Transmon solutions can be fitted to all types of IC and electric forklift trucks, usually within a day and should be used in conjunction with proper driver training and supervision
